Transaction 91c66fbd8275c524ab5cf049cf1d305de1622305a68bf1facd1f1b6e4ec76014
1 Input
1 Output
-
91c66fbd8275c524ab5cf049cf1d305de1622305a68bf1facd1f1b6e4ec76014:0
- value
- 118735238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de982c7b736eda40685675c7b1ab62e149cf95ba OP_EQUAL
- address
- 3MyzEM9gBZUEZBgFYpTFa3bpd5rE1uyNsN